“…In this context, the assimilation and concentration of iron (Fe 3 O 4 ) NPs in pumpkin (Cucurbita maxima) plants were quantified by employing a vibrating sample magnetometer to confirm the presence in roots and leaves (Zhu et al, 2008). Similarly, Fe 3 O 4 NPs can also be measured and tracked in plant organs by exploiting its magnetic properties, such as temperature and magnetic field dependence of magnetization (Govea-Alcaide et al, 2016). The major problem with tracking and translocation of Fe 3 O 4 NPs is associated with the inability to distinguish between intact Fe 3 O 4 NPs and leached ions, which further can be solved by utilizing magnetic particle spectrometry in conjunction with conventional atomic absorption spectroscopy (Ju et al, 2019; Figure 2B).…”

“…Only soil silicon application increased dry weight of leaves and stems [22,23]. A study carried out in vitro and under greenhouse conditions showed that foliar silicon (silicon dioxide nanoparticles; SiO 2 -NPs) application at a low dosage (50 mg dm −1 ) improved potato growth under salinity stress [24]. According to other authors, silicon in nano-silica, nano clay, or Bentonite increased potato stem diameter and leaf dry weight under greenhouse conditions.…”
